Canfield Fairgoers, Take Note: Hand Hygiene is Key to a Healthy Fair Experience

As the annual Canfield Fair gets underway, it's time for fairgoers to roll up their sleeves and embrace a crucial aspect of a safe and enjoyable experience: hand hygiene. Mahoning County Public Health officials are sounding the alarm, reminding visitors to prioritize handwashing as a fundamental practice to prevent the spread of germs and ensure a healthy fair.

The fair is a bustling hub of activity, with animals, food, and crowds all contributing to potential health risks. Here's a breakdown of why handwashing is essential and how to do it effectively:

The Importance of Handwashing

  • Animal Encounters: Handling animals can expose you to various pathogens. Washing your hands afterward is a simple yet effective way to reduce the risk of illness.
  • Food Safety: Before indulging in fair treats, give your hands a thorough wash. Foodborne illnesses can be a real downer, and proper hand hygiene is a basic safeguard.
  • Restroom Etiquette: After using the facilities, it's a no-brainer. Wash your hands to eliminate any lingering germs.
  • General Germ Prevention: Life happens, and sometimes your hands might come into contact with surfaces or objects that are less than clean. Regular handwashing throughout the day is a proactive approach to staying healthy.

The Art of Effective Handwashing

  • Time is of the Essence: Aim for at least 20 seconds of scrubbing under running water. It's a small investment of time that pays off in terms of cleanliness.
  • Soap it Up: Use soap to ensure a thorough lather. The combination of soap and water creates a powerful germ-fighting duo.
  • Sanitizing on the Go: When soap and water aren't available, hand sanitizer with 60% alcohol is a convenient alternative. It's a quick fix to keep your hands clean and germ-free.
